Understanding Wooden Pallets
Wooden pallets are flat structures that provide a stable base for stacking, saving, and carrying products. They are typically used in various industries, including agriculture, retail, pharmaceuticals, and production, due to their resilience and flexibility.
Kinds Of Wooden Pallets
Before purchasing wooden pallets, it is vital to comprehend the various types readily available in the market. Here are the most typical types:

Evaluate Your Needs: Determine what products you'll be utilizing the pallets for and the load capability needed.
Research Suppliers: Look for trusted providers who have an excellent market performance history. Online reviews, recommendations, and accreditations can help limit options.
Check Quality and Compliance: Ensure the pallets fulfill industry requirements and are made from quality materials to prevent damage and loss during transport.
Demand Quotes: Contact a number of providers for in-depth quotes and consider bulk purchasing to save costs.
Review Samples: If possible, get samples to evaluate building and construction and suitability for your products before making bulk orders.
Place Your Order: Once pleased with the quality and rate, settle your order and set up for delivery.
Check Upon Delivery: Check the pallets for any damage upon shipment to guarantee they fulfill your specifications.
FAQs About Buying Wooden Pallets1. What is the typical life expectancy of a wooden pallet?
The life expectancy can differ significantly based on use and environmental conditions, however usually, correctly kept wooden pallets can last anywhere from 5 to 10 years.
2. Are wooden pallets ecologically friendly?
Yes, wooden pallets can be really sustainable. They are made from renewable resources, and lots of suppliers offer recycling programs for used pallets.
3. How should wooden pallets be stored?
Wooden pallets must be stored in a dry location, off the ground to avoid wetness absorption. They should likewise be stacked nicely to preserve their structure.
4. Can wooden pallets be fixed?
Yes, most wooden pallets can be fixed if they sustain small damage. However, if a pallet is badly harmed, changing it is advised for security.
5. What are ISPM 15 policies?
ISPM 15 lays out international standards for the treatment of wooden pallets to avoid the spread of insects and illness. Constantly guarantee pallets adhere to these guidelines if shipping internationally.
